#1 - NAEV/Naikari: Eye of Chaos - Naikari is a fork of NAEV, and both have received recent updates. Both inspired by a classic Space trading/piracy/fighting game called Escape Velocity. NAEV- Full open space, fun combat mechanics. Has diverged quite heavily from EV. SUPER low spec, will run on almost anything in the last 25 years, and runs great on a Rasp Pi 3 or newer.
